The adult breathing filter market, valued at $607.4 million in 2025, is projected to experience steady growth with a compound annual growth rate (CAGR) of 5% from 2025 to 2033. This growth is driven by several key factors. The increasing prevalence of respiratory illnesses, particularly chronic obstructive pulmonary disease (COPD) and asthma, necessitates the widespread use of breathing filters for improved patient outcomes. Furthermore, advancements in filter technology, leading to improved filtration efficiency and patient comfort, are significantly boosting market expansion. The rising adoption of minimally invasive surgical procedures and the growing geriatric population, both contributing to increased demand for respiratory support, further fuel market growth. Competitive landscape analysis reveals that established players like Fisher & Paykel Healthcare, ResMed, and Philips Healthcare dominate the market, while smaller companies innovate with new technologies and cost-effective solutions. Regulatory approvals and stringent quality standards play a vital role in shaping market dynamics, driving adoption of advanced and safe products.
However, certain challenges restrain market expansion. The high cost associated with advanced breathing filters can limit accessibility in low-income regions. Additionally, the market faces hurdles in the form of potential supply chain disruptions and stringent regulatory compliance requirements. Despite these challenges, the long-term outlook remains positive, driven by ongoing technological advancements, increasing healthcare expenditure, and a growing awareness of respiratory health among the general population. Several factors are significantly propelling the growth of the adult breathing filter market. The escalating prevalence of respiratory diseases like asthma, chronic obstructive pulmonary disease (COPD), and cystic fibrosis constitutes a major driver, necessitating the use of breathing filters for both therapeutic and preventative purposes. The aging global population is another key factor, as older adults are more susceptible to respiratory infections and require more frequent use of respiratory support equipment, thereby increasing the demand for filters. Technological advancements in filter design, incorporating nanomaterials and improved filtration mechanisms, are enhancing filter efficiency and user comfort, thus boosting market growth. Furthermore, increasing awareness of respiratory hygiene and the importance of preventing airborne infections, particularly post-COVID-19, has led to a heightened demand for these filters in both healthcare settings and home environments. Government initiatives and regulatory measures promoting respiratory health and emphasizing the importance of infection control also contribute to market expansion. Finally, rising disposable incomes and improved healthcare infrastructure in developing economies are creating new market opportunities, driving overall global market growth.
Despite the positive growth trajectory, the adult breathing filter market faces certain challenges. High manufacturing costs, particularly for advanced filters incorporating nanomaterials or other sophisticated technologies, can limit accessibility and affordability, especially in low-income regions. The market is also characterized by intense competition, with numerous established and emerging players vying for market share, resulting in price pressures and the need for continuous product innovation. Regulatory hurdles and compliance requirements for medical devices can pose significant challenges for manufacturers, increasing development time and costs. Furthermore, concerns related to the environmental impact of disposable filters are growing, leading to increasing demand for eco-friendly and sustainable alternatives. Fluctuations in raw material prices can also impact the overall profitability of the industry. Finally, educating consumers and healthcare professionals about the benefits and proper use of breathing filters remains crucial to ensuring widespread adoption and maximizing the positive impact of these products.
